[Aufgegeben] Labor 1644/77: bisher aufgetretene Probleme

S

SF1975

Guest
Hallo,
Es scheint soweit alles zu funktionieren, bis auf:
  • Das Erstellen der benutzerdefinierten "Reiter". Bis auf die Trennlinien kann ich nichts auswählen :noidea:
  • Die Datei "pseudodisplayhimbeere.php" scheint nicht zu funktionieren, weder meine bisherige, noch die aus den Pseudobeispielen. <= die sensorandswitchhelperurl.phpconf fehlte

[EDIT]
So, ich habe einmal ein wenig experimentiert :mrgreen:

Ich habe die Updatedatei aus einer alten SAS-ZIP so modifiziert, dass sie mir die aktuelle Labor herunterläd und installiert. Soweit hat es geklappt.
Die Pseudoscripte erscheinen alle in den 3 vordefinierten Reitern. Man muss lediglich die "sensorandswitchhelperurl.phpconf" manuell in das Verzeichnis /conf schieben, da ansonsten die Werte des PI im Script nicht ausgelesen werden können.

Die benutzerdefinierten Reiter kann ich leider immer noch nicht installieren/erstellen. Wenn ich es versuche, stehen mir nur die Trennlinien/Platzhalter zur Verfügung.
Der Versuch, die "sensorandswitchdisplay.conf" aus meiner Release in das conf-Verzeichnis der Labor zu kopieren, brachte zwar die Einträge ans Tageslischt, aber nutzen kann man sie nicht.

Da ist wohl noch irgendwo der Wurm drin.
 
Zuletzt bearbeitet von einem Moderator:
Da du die Labor ja in einem anderen Verzeichnis als deine Original-sas hast, musst du bei der Labor sas.php?repariere=curl und noch sas.php?repariere=web aufrufen. Dann noch in der sensorandswitch.conf nachsehen, ob da was verbogen ist.
 
Hallo,
...nachsehen, ob da was verbogen ist.
Hmmm IMHO sieht die normal aus. ich kann halt nur nichts "auswählen, wenn ich die Reiter bearbeiten möchte:
Code:
PIC=images/
DESIGN=metallic/
INCLUDE=include/
PRG=SensorAndSwitch
VER=2001644
FB=http://192.168.178.5
USER=Sage-ich-nicht
PASSWORD=Sage-ich-nicht
AKTUALISIERUNG=180
BRAIN=nein
UPFENSTER=ja
ANZEIGETYP=standard
GERAETEDISPLAY=standard
WEBINFO=http://sensorandswitch.bplaced.net/sensorandswitch/sensorandswitch.php
UPDATE=http://sensorandswitch.bplaced.net/sensorandswitch/info/sensorandswitch.php
UPDL=http://sensorandswitch.bplaced.net/sensorandswitch/download/sensorandswitch1501581.zip
UPVER=1501581
UPDATUM=20150122
ZEITZONE=Europe/Berlin
BREITENGRAD=52,2917306
LAENGENGRAD=7,1158672
ZENITA=90,833333333333
ZENITU=90,833333333333
LOG=nein
MAILVERSENDER=
MAILEMPFAENGER=
MAILSERVER=
MAILSERVERPORT=
MAILTLSSSL=tls
MAILBENUTZER=
MAILKENNWORT=7682
INFO=ui
PRO=sensorandswitchautopro.php
EURL=http://Sage-ich-nicht/SAS-Beta/sensorandswitch.php
SORTIERUNG=keine
AKTVER=2001644
 
Komplette Lese-/schreibrechte für alle fürs Verzeichnis http://Sage-ich-nicht/SAS-Beta/ ?
Gib da 777, das kann man später wieder einschränken. Und Benutzer ist www-data.
Ansonsten hat sas Probleme Dateien anzulegen. Deswegen hat er wohl auch einige conf-Dateien im Hauptverzeichnis von sas angelegt, statt dahin, wo sie hin sollen.
 
Läuft bei dir das neue sasap im cron? Sonst wird doch kein Gerätecache erzeugt.
 
Eigendlich muss statt dem alten sasap das neue aufgerufen werden. Da bleibt aber dann deine Automation falls du da was laufen hast, stehen. Versuche mal, ob beides gleichzeitig laufen kann. Dazu schau mal hier nach: http://sensorandswitch.bplaced.net/sensorandswitch/komplettraspberrypi.php#cdk

Wenn du die shstart.sh um den zweiten Aufruf der sensorandswitchautopro.php mit dem Pfad zur Labor ergänzt, läuft es.
 
Zuletzt bearbeitet:
Stabilere Labor im Hauptthread.
 
Hallo,
Werde ich mal so versuchen.
Wenn ich die Cron-Änderung drin habe, warum kann ich dann erst die Teiter manuell belegen? Das ist mir nicht ganz deutlich geworden.
 
Hallo,
So, ich habe mit der aktuellen Labor von heute Morgen einmal alles neu aufgesetzt.
Es wird nicht ein einziges Pseudoscript mehr angezeigt und ich kann in der 5 manuelle Reitern nicht einmal mehr den DECT100 anzeigen lassen. Alle(!) Dateien haben 777 als Berechtigungen.

Ich bin hier raus :beerdigu:.

Franky

:closed:
 
Zuletzt bearbeitet von einem Moderator:
Du hast leider meine Frage nicht beantwortet, ob bei dir der crond regelmäßig den sasap aufruft. Ich habe in der 1677 die eigene Geräteinfo-Beschaffung zur Fehlersuche komplett herausgenommen. Die herausgenommenen Teile baue ich nach und nach jetzt wieder ein, sodass der sas auch ohne im Hintergrund laufenden sasap mit crond Geräte anzeigen und schalten kann, halt nur langsamer. Außerdem muss man nach einer Neuinstallation über eine Minute bei der 1677 warten, bis überhaupt der Gerätecache von sasap gebildet und von sas genutzt werden kann.

Meine Devise: Nur nicht so schnell aufgeben. ;) Ich bekomme das schon wieder hin, dass es überall wieder läuft. Labor ist halt Labor und noch kein RC. ;)
 
Hallo,
Ich habe die 1677 als Basis neu installiert, die cron-Datei entsprechend geändert und die Pseudo-Dateien aus der Release in das neue Verzeichnis kopiert. Danach die Zugangsdaten usw eingegeben.
Danach war kein einziges Gerät zu sehen. Nüschts. Die manuellen Reiter kann ich auch nicht einrichten. 15 Minuten warten und Neustart des Raspi (danach 15 Minuten warten) bringt nichts.

Ich bin erst einmal raus, da ich im Moment keinen klaren Kopf und leider auch keine Zeit für zeitintensive Versuche habe. Vielleicht nächste Woche wieder.
 
Meine Ferndiagnose: Der crond startet sasap nicht. Daher keine Cachedateien im tmp/ und sas ohne Anzeige.
Ich suche weiter. Bis nächste Woche gibts bestimmt neue Labor-Versionen.

Aber erst schonmal Danke fürs Testen. :)
 
Nein, das wäre schon die sensorandswitchautopro.php
Es müsste die von der Labor gestartet werden.
 
Ich habe den Fehler bei der Display-Auswahl gefunden!!!!!!! Sodass keine Geräte gelistet werden. Eine global wurde von mir beim vielen Testen gelöscht. Das war definitiv mein Fehler. Ist in der nächsten Labor bereinigt. SORRY.
 

Statistik des Forums

Themen
244,705
Beiträge
2,216,841
Mitglieder
371,323
Neuestes Mitglied
Hohohohohohoho
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.